- This is piece of SDK 3.1's manual:
-
- -> In some low-memory conditions, WEP can be called before the library
- -> initialization function is called and before the library's DGROUP
- -> data-segment group has been created. A WEP function that relies on the
- -> library initialization function should verify that the initialization
- -> function has been called.
-
- 1. What conditions do they mean?
- 2. What is "library initialization function" in this context?
- Is it LibMain?
- 3. Who may explain me WHEN & WHY WEP could be run BEFORE LibMain ???!!!
